Hundreds enter cake competition at Norfolk Show

There was a fantastic response to the Guess The Weight Of The Cake competition at the Bidwells EDP Norfolk Food Festival stand in the Food Hall at this year's Royal Norfolk Show. Over 750 people tried to guess the weight of the fabulous cake which was created by Julia Hetherton on behalf of The Assembly House Norwich and which weighed 8lb 8oz (3kg 850g).

Decorated with a fresh flower posy by Alison Hughes, the florist at The Assembly House, the elegant iced fruit cake was made from 4lbs fruit, 1 1/4 lbs flour, 1 1/4 lbs butter, 1 1/4 lbs dark brown sugar and 10 eggs, and took six-and-a-half hours to cook. The prize was afternoon tea for four at The Assembly House and the winner, who guessed the exact weight, was Sandra Portas from Erpingham.
